Reliance Infrastructure Ltd. chairman Anil Ambani on Tuesday stated the agency will obtain ₹7,100 crore from the Delhi Metro Rail Company (DMRC) following the latest Supreme Courtroom judgement.

The funds can be utilised to repay the debt of Reliance Infrastructure and the corporate would grow to be debt free, he advised shareholder on the annual common assembly.

On a standalone foundation, Reliance Infrastructure has a standalone debt of ₹3,808 crore.

He additional disclosed that there have been regulatory property value ₹50,000 crore below approval/ dispute earlier than numerous fora for energy distribution enterprise BSES Delhi and erstwhile GTD in Mumbai. Additional, arbitration claims value ₹15,000 crore have been pending earlier than numerous fora.
